Sparks Fly: Navigating the Landscape of Welding Machine Manufacturers

Venturing into the world of welding machine manufacturers can feel like navigating a forest. With an abundance of options available, ranging from industry giants to smaller, niche players, it's easy to get overwhelmed. But fear not! By grasping the key factors that influence a welding machine's capabilities, you can confidently choose the perfect tool for your needs.

  • First and foremost, consider the type of welding you'll be executing. MIG, TIG, stick – each process has its own requirements.
  • Secondly, think about the operational frequency of your machine. How often will you be fabricating?
  • Don't overlook the significance of features like portability, power output, and security mechanisms.

By diligently evaluating your specifications, you can filter your choices and identify the welding machine that will spark your next project to success.
